help new to this wireless stuff
i just went out and shelled 100 bucks for the xbox 360 wireless adapter to find out that i dont have wireless internet. Basically if i go out to radioshack and buy a wireless router will that fix my problem to convert my internet to wireless and [/u][/u]be able to use my wireless adapter???

Re: help new to this wireless stuff
yes. Once you have your wifi router up-and-running (dont forget to enter a password so people cant jup on the signal) plug in the wifi Adapter into the 360, then go to the setting screen on 360 and enter the password for you network.
also if u have a computer, you cound use the media centre so you can access you media from 360 |

Re: help new to this wireless stuff
yes, using media center on your PC, you have to have at least Vista Home Premium. This will allow you to Stream Videos, view Pictures and Listen to songs from the Computer.
when you setup media center on the PC, you will be asked to select which folders are shared, put the media into these folders. and you will be able to access them from your Xbox. |
